Dream Dinners Launches New Menu Line
Dream Dinners is rolling out their biggest program yet, Dinners for Life, a new diabetic menu.

Dream Dinners is the originator of the meal-assembly concept that just got healthier. Now, folks looking to cut fat, sugar, sodium, or create any other type of special diet menu can do so in the same fast-paced, assembly-style dream dinners way.
Juli McKean is the Dream Dinners Store Manager in Carson City. She says the menu recipes are already prepared. "Some favorites come back, but new recipes are constantly coming in. Dream Dinners is a customer's kitchen away from home. You don't have to clean, you don't have to shop, you just come in and prepare your meals to take home. Put them in the freezer and pull them out as you're ready to cook them."
Dream Dinners worked closely with dieticians and physicians to create a menu for those with diabetes looking for low sodium, low carb and low sugar meals. Guests register online for a one and a half or two hour session to make twelve meals, which puts three dinners on the table each week.
Customers then go to their local Dream Dinners store to assemble meals as they rotate from station to station, putting the different measured ingredients into Zip Lock bags or foil pans to be cooked that week, or frozen for later. Overall, it saves an average of ten hours a week on shopping, prep-work and clean-up, a great solution for the stress of dinnertime.
The cost per serving is less than five dollars, a healthy option that's cheaper than eating out. While studies show, 30% of grocery store food is thrown out, with Dream Dinners there is zero waste.
Dream Dinners customer Wendi Fauria says, "Dream Dinners has all the condiments and ingredients to put in the meals so you don't have to buy a whole bottle of Thyme and use just an eighth of it and waste the rest. That's really great, and it's less expensive because they've got it all here."
